CAF re-schedule AFCON 2023 qualifiers for World Cup preparation

Black Stars coach Otto Addo will make good use of the September window to prepare his team for the World Cup in Qatar.

This is after the Confederation of African Football (CAF) postponed the next round of qualifiers for the 2024 Africa Cup of Nations (AFCON) in Côte d’Ivoire to next year to allow the continent’s five World Cup representatives the opportunity for better preparations towards the global event.

Match day three and four of the qualifiers  have been moved to March 20-28, 2023.

CAF in a statement said matchday five will now be on June 12-20, 2023, while match day six will be played on September4-12, 2023.

Addo and his technical crew will feature in a couple of friendlies in the free-September month to fine-tune the Black Stars squad.
